Guatemalan Jadeite BarGuatemalan Jadeite, a rare and finely grained 'Fei Cui' jade that rivals Burmese jade in color and translucency. "Jade" is a term that referred to two different mineral classifications; jadeite and nephrite. Nephrite being the more common type found around the globe, jadeite is quite rare, much more fine grained and takes a high lustrous polish.
